Transparency is not just a slogan; it is the most solid underlying asset of an exchange.
Gate's November Transparency Report has been released, fundamentally sending a key signal: in uncertain markets, exchanges are using "verifiable" methods to combat "trust anxiety." For ordinary users, the biggest concern is not market fluctuations, but the inability to see risks. The significance of the transparency report lies in revealing "the parts you don't know."
From a long-term perspective, platforms that are willing to continuously disclose data, processes, and risk control mechanisms tend to prioritize long-term reputation over short-term traffic. Transparency is not for showing off achievements but to ensure users feel confident leaving their assets on the platform even in extreme market conditions. This is especially valuable in a bear market.
In my view, transparency reports may not directly influence the price of cryptocurrencies, but they do impact user retention and market confidence. And confidence is the true moat that allows an exchange to survive through cycles.
